How to Store Cut Manchego Cheese. Like most cheeses, Manchego is best kept whole in blocks or wheels at approximately 5-10˚C for up to 3 months. Kept at room temperature, Manchego cheese will last for up to 4 days. Once cut, the cheese should be monitored regularly for any mould growths, and the sliced cheese should be eaten within a month.

Manchego—the sheep's-milk poster cheese of Spanish cuisine—really is the ideal culinary ambassador, as representative of Spanish culture as Parmigiano-Reggiano is of Italian or Roquefort is of French. To prepare Manchego cheese for serving, first let it reach room temperature for easier slicing. Use a cheese knife or sharp thin-bladed knife for precise cutting, and remove any rind. Finally, slice the cheese into pie-shaped wedges, adjusting the number based on the serving size.

Another important factor to consider when slicing Manchego cheese is the thickness of the slices. Manchego cheese is best enjoyed in thin slices, as this allows you to fully appreciate its flavors and textures. Aim for slices that are about 1/8 to 1/4 inch thick. Manchego cheese's nutty taste pairs well with quince jam's sweetness and tanginess. Put a thin layer of quince jam on crackers or toast and top with slices of Manchego cheese for a tasty snack. Fig jam. Manchego cheese goes well with fig jam. Figs' sweetness and little tanginess complement aged cheese.

Manchego is a renowned cheese that hails from the La Mancha region of Spain. It's traditionally made from the milk of Manchega sheep, a breed native to the area. The history of Manchego cheese stretches back for millennia, with origins rooted in the high, flat lands of La Mancha. The cheese is an integral part of Spanish culture and identity.
